默认的 asp.net 成员(member)资格提供程序使用 app_code
数据库中的 .mdf
sql server 数据库文件。
就调用平面文件数据库而不是在标准 SQL 环境中运行它而言,其可扩展性如何?
是否仅建议中小型流量网站使用此方法?
最佳答案
对于任何可以在一台服务器上运行的网站来说,这是一个合理的权衡。对于中小型流量网站来说这是相当合理的。
当您发展到网络农场的程度时,使用单独的服务器会更好。此外,根据您的应用程序对数据库的依赖程度,您可能会发现将 SQL 查询交给完全不同的服务器/处理器来处理数据库端会获得更好的性能。
关于ASP.NET - app_data 文件夹中 SQL Server 数据库的性能影响,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55755/